The aim of this thesis has been to analyse what kind of explanations that is presented in earlier research to why drug addicts get to the end of their drugabuse. The questions that our work came out of has been: 1. What external factors mean something for a drugaddict to end his or her drugabuse? 2. What internal factors mean something for at drugaddict to end his or her drugabuse? 3. Of what importance is relationships with other people in the process of ending a drugabuse? The method that we have used in this thesis is a study of literature and we have categorised our material in external and internal factors and a special chapter about the importance of relationships with other people. Our result shows that people that have recovered from an abuse of drugs describe this process in different ways. These different stories comes out of different theories about drugabuse and the stories is suitable for different people at different points of time. The external and internal factors work together in the process in ending a drugabuse. The internal factors are more often mentioned by women and men more often refer to external factors. Relationships to other people has got a big importance in the process in ending a drugabuse. (Less)
